Cleaning Effectiveness

Choosing a robot mop with hot water wash depends on its ability to deliver a deep, effective clean. Hot water, typically between 75°F to 167°F, helps loosen dirt, grease, and stubborn stains more efficiently than cold water, resulting in a more thorough clean. It’s also key for sanitizing floors, reducing germs and bacteria, especially in homes with kids or pets. Features like adjustable water flow and humidity control allow the mop to adapt to different floor types and dirt levels, enhancing cleaning performance. Additionally, consistent hot water washing and drying cycles prevent mold, mildew, and odors on the mop pads, ensuring hygiene during extended use. Overall, a highly effective robot mop should combine powerful hot water cleaning with smart features for ideal results.

Water Temperature Control

Proper water temperature control is essential for maximizing a robot mop’s cleaning performance while protecting your floors. Precise temperature management ensures ideal stain removal and sanitization without risking damage to delicate surfaces. Many robot mops offer adjustable humidity settings, from low to high, to suit different floor types and cleaning needs. Hot water wash functions usually operate between 75°F and 167°F, with higher temperatures boosting cleaning power and bacteria elimination. Consistent temperature control also helps prevent mold, bacteria, and odors in the mop pads by ensuring proper drying and sanitation. Automated systems that refill and maintain water temperature during cleaning reduce manual effort and keep the process smooth. Overall, good water temperature control is key to effective, safe, and hygienic cleaning.

Accurate navigation is key to ensuring your robot mop with hot water wash leaves no spot untouched. Modern models rely on advanced sensors like LiDAR, structured light, or cameras to create detailed maps of your home and avoid obstacles efficiently. High navigation accuracy means the robot can follow planned routes consistently, reducing missed spots and ensuring thorough cleaning. It also helps prevent the robot from bumping into furniture or getting stuck, especially in cluttered spaces. Reliable navigation systems allow smooth progression between different floor types and enable the robot to return accurately to its charging station. To maintain this precision, regular firmware updates and calibration are often necessary, ensuring your robot continues to clean efficiently over time.

Maintenance Convenience

When choosing a robot mop with hot water wash, convenience in maintenance should be a top priority. Many models now feature self-cleaning stations that automatically wash, dry, and refill the mop, reducing your manual effort. Look for units with large-capacity water tanks and dustbins, which let you clean longer without frequent refills or emptying. Self-emptying dustbins and automatic mop washing systems further minimize your involvement, making routine upkeep easier. Some advanced models even offer automatic mop drying and odor control, promoting hygiene and preventing bacteria buildup between uses. While regular maintenance like cleaning filters, brushes, and mop pads is still necessary, these self-cleaning features substantially decrease the time and effort needed to keep your robot mop running smoothly.

How Does Hot Water Wash Improve Cleaning Performance?

Hot water wash boosts cleaning performance by breaking down dirt, grime, and stubborn stains more effectively than cold water. I find that it loosens up dirt embedded in the floor’s surface, making it easier for the mop to remove it completely. Plus, the heat helps sanitize the floor, killing bacteria and germs better. Overall, hot water makes the cleaning process more thorough, leaving my floors spotless and hygienic.

What Safety Features Prevent Hot Water Mishaps During Operation?

I understand your concern about safety with hot water mops. Most models have safety features like automatic shut-off if the water reservoir runs dry or if overheating occurs. Some also include sensors to prevent collisions or tip-overs, and many have secure lid mechanisms to prevent accidental spills. These features guarantee safe operation, so you can trust the robot to clean effectively without risking hot water mishaps.
